    Progressive fibrosing interstitial lung disease (PF-ILD) leads to increased fibrosis, declining lung function, and early mortality despite standard treatment.

  • 2

    Chest CT is crucial for diagnosing and monitoring ILD, but visual assessments often suffer from significant variability among readers.

  • 3

    Quantitative CT (QCT) methods are essential for evaluating disease progression and predicting lung function changes in ILD patients.

  • 4

    Deep learning-based QCT has shown promise in classifying ILD subtypes and predicting outcomes for patients with PF-ILD.

  • 5

    The study utilized a retrospective cohort of patients with ILD to explore risk factors for PF-ILD through advanced imaging techniques.
